Ever since the model code of conduct was announced in the state, the Election Commission (EC) has seized Rs 91.58 crore cash across the state.

The EC has also seized 5.4 lakh litres of liquor worth Rs 24.83 crore in the state.

The poll panel has seized narcotic substance worth Rs 40.18 lakh. Various squads of the EC have also seized gold and silver worth Rs 44.28 crore. According to a press release issued by the Election Commission, the total seizure which includes cash, articles, liquor, and drugs are worth Rs 182.40 crore.

The EC has booked 1,388 Model Code of Conduct (MCC) violation cases in this election season.
